Structure fire burns down building on 17th St NWAlbuquerque NM

audio iconFire & Arson
17th St NW, Albuquerque, NM 87104

A fire destroyed a building near 17th St NW. The owner recently died and the owner's wife is in jail. Officials are keeping people away from the scene to ensure safety.
